WHAT WE DO


FORGE funders work to support reforms that are grounded in the rights and power of communities and workers, strengthen accountability and address underlying flaws in the financial system.

Shifting the balance of power within the global economy involves collective, intersectional responses that build across constituencies and engage strategic pressure points.


FORGE funders advance this collective agenda through several strategies:


Dynamic learning

FORGE participants understand the value of sharing insights, strategies and knowledge developed with and for the field—including from known and new voices. We identify and scope emerging issues, opportunities and needs in the field. FORGE members engage, share and learn through regular video and in-person exchanges.

Aligned strategies

FORGE members seek greater impact by sharing approaches and aligning funding more strategically. Aligned funding can explore new opportunities and seed efforts that may warrant scaling in the future.

Collaborative funding

FORGE members pool funds to catalyze change at the intersections of the world’s most pressing issues. The Response and Vision Fund was established to allow strategic and agile investments in initiatives that benefit those most impacted by the economic fallout of COVID-19. The fund also advances long term systemic change by supporting and scaling alternative and emerging ideas that can shape a global economy that works for all.

Advocacy

FORGE amplifies equitable and inclusive narratives about the global economy, its impacts and alternatives, elevating grantee demands and proposals. By speaking with one voice, FORGE members seek to influence diverse constituencies, within and beyond philanthropy.
